Financial Aid Help
- Attend a financial aid night. Schools across Montana host these events. Parents and students are invited to learn about the financial aid process from informed advisors. Usually, they take place in the period between November and February. For more information, talk to your guidance counselor.
- Go to Montana College Goal Sunday. Everyone should fill out the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A) whether they think they will qualify for aid or not. At College Goal Sunday, students and their families can receive help completing this essential paperwork. This event is held annually at 17 sites across Montana on the second Sunday in February. This year, that date is Feb. 10. For more details about the event, visit www.collegegoalmt.org. In Montana, the priority filing date for the FAFSA is March 1.
